Batteries
Batteries are a key part of power tool kits. They're what powers the cordless tools in a set and allow them to be utilized anywhere without an outlet. They're typically rechargeable, and the very best batteries have long term times for sturdy tasks and a low self-discharge rate to keep them charged in between uses. The majority of battery sets include a minimum of two batteries and a battery charger, so there's an additional one to utilize while the primary is charging. A lot of battery platforms provide multiple voltages and amp-hour scores for optimum versatility and work capability, so users must pick the system that matches the kinds of tools they prepare to use.
The battery chemistry also has a huge influence on battery efficiency. Nickel-Cadmium and Nickel-Metal Hydride (Ni-MH) batteries were the dominant chemistries for power tools up until a years earlier when most brands changed to lithium-ion (Li-Ion). Li-Ion batteries provide more power, have longer run times between charges and can deal with more work per charge than older innovations.
Many power tool combo sets consist of batteries with a 2.0 amp-hour capacity, which is ideal for light tasks and occasional usage. Higher capacity batteries and a higher-speed battery charger are offered from some producers. For the most value, try to find sets that feature a lithium ion battery with a sign to let users understand when it's time to charge.
Preferably, batteries ought to be saved at space temperature level and not exposed to extreme heat or cold since the high and low temperature levels affect how quickly they release and recharge. In addition, leaving a battery in a partially charged state for extended durations depletes its capability and shortens its life-span.
